10-1-1 Periodic Maintenance Inspections
It has been determined by GE that your Voluson i / Voluson e system does not have any high wear
components, therefore no Periodic Maintenance Inspections are mandatory.
However, to maintain the safety and performance of the ultrasound system, a regular check by
authorized personnel remains recommended.

!! CAUTION:
Practice good ESD prevention. Wear an anti–static strap when handling electronic parts and
even when disconnecting/connecting cables.
!! WARNING:
THERE ARE SEVERAL PLACES ON THE BACKPLANE, THE AC DISTRIBUTION
AND DC DISTRIBUTION THAT ARE DANGEROUS. BE SURE TO DISCONNECT
THE SYSTEM POWER PLUG AND REMOVE THE BATTERY, BEFORE YOU
REMOVE ANY PARTS. BE CAUTIOUS WHENEVER POWER IS STILL ON AND
COVERS ARE REMOVED.
!! CAUTION:
Do not operate this unit unless all board covers and frame panels are securely in place.
System performance and cooling require this.
